Raymond James Upgrades $WY to Strong Buy from Outperform, PT $30 Analyst comments: "We are upgrading our rating on Weyerhaeuser to Strong Buy, following what we believe has been a disproportionate overreaction to WY’s June operating update posted to the company’s website on June 25. Since then, WY shares have traded off by ~13%, leaving its valuation very close to ~$2,000 per acre on a total EV/timber-only basis, while ascribing zero value to its industry-leading Wood Products or Strategic Land Solutions platforms. Adding in our conservative estimates for total platform value, WY’s current 37% NAV discount is nearly two full standard deviations below its 15-year median. We note that WY shares have already bounced off these valuation levels multiple times this year. Importantly, those earlier bounces did not have the benefit of $500+/mbf lumber prices, which have continued to rise steadily into July and currently stand at $525/mbf per the Random Lengths Composite. With signs of continued tightening across the Wood Products supply chain, WY’s industry-leading manufacturing platform appears to be solidly back to double-digit gross margins, despite the added fuel costs. Given the importance of timberland as a key store-of-value asset class that provides steady inflation protection, cash flow upside, and multiple alternative-use options, we find the public-market pricing of WY’s 10.5 million acres, which includes some of North America’s most irreplaceable forestry assets, too compelling to ignore. Said another way, investors can currently acquire two acres of the industry’s highest-quality timber portfolio for the same price as one ounce of gold, while getting all of WY’s lumber and HBU land optionality as completely free call options." Analyst: Buck Horne

WEYERHAEUSER $WY Q2’26 EARNINGS HIGHLIGHTS 🔹 Revenue: $1.9B (Est. $1.83B) 🟢 🔹 Adj. EPS: $0.13 (Est. $0.09) 🟢; +8% YoY 🔹 Net Income: $162M (Est. $63.3M) 🟢 🔹 Adjusted EBITDA: $310M (Est. $297M) 🟢 Segment Operating Income: 🔹 Timberlands: $130M 🔹 Wood Products: $71M 🔹 Strategic Land Solutions: $94M Other Q2 Metrics: 🔹 Operating Income: $223M (Est. $147M) 🟢 🔹 Net Earnings Before Special Items: $91M
